If you spilled a soft drink containing carbonic acid on the hood of a car and did not rinse it off, the acid could begin to corrode the car's paint over time. The sugar and other ingredients in the soft drink could also attract dirt and grime, leading to further damage. Prolonged exposure might result in discoloration or etching of the paint surface, ultimately affecting the car's appearance and potentially its resale value. It's advisable to clean up any spills promptly to prevent such damage.
